Messy bun with curtain bangs
Split your hair in the middle partition and then sweep your hair back covering your ears giving it the shape of a ponytail.

Twist the ponytail in a clockwise direction resembling a rope and loosen the hair counterclockwise with your hand to create some flyaways.
Doing so can help you in creating a Messy look. Finally, tuck in with some bobby pins to secure the bun. Style your bangs using a hair spray to give a soft and gentle look.

Wide bun for long hair
First, create two partitions in the middle of your hair and create two ponytails on each side of the partition and secure it with a rubber band. Now you can try a little backcombing to get more volume on each side of the partition.

Now try to combine each of the ponytails by pulling the buns apart gently. Secure it with some bobby pins and finally use some hairspray to get the finishing.
Messy low or high bun with braid
First, make your hair into two partitions in the middle using a comb. Then fasten your hair into a low bun closer to the Nape of your neck. Braid your hair and drape it into your ponytail according to your style.

Once you are done draping, you can wrap it around the base of the ponytail to create a bun. Use bobby pins and rubber bands to secure the bun in a fixed position.
To get the Messy bun look gently loosen the thick corners of the Messy bun to get an effortless look.
Double buns for short length hair
Usually, it is a bit difficult to style your hair into a bun if you have short hair. But you can try this double buns hairstyle if you have short-length hair and look effortlessly beautiful.

Gather the hair as much as you can and secure it in a top knot using an elastic band. Now make another small bun at the bottom of your head with the leftover hair. Now cover the appearance of elastic bands with the leftover top hair and secure them with bobby pins. You can optionally use a hair spray to set the hair strands in place.
